Calculate Log Base 135 of 307

To solve the equation log 135 (307) = x carry out the following steps.
  1. Apply the change of base rule:
    log a (x) = log b (x) / log b (a)
    With b = 10:
    log a (x) = log(x) / log(a)
  2. Substitute the variables:
    With x = 307, a = 135:
    log 135 (307) = log(307) / log(135)
  3. Evaluate the term:
    log(307) / log(135)
    = 1.39794000867204 / 1.92427928606188
    = 1.1674876548731
    = Logarithm of 307 with base 135
